Definition
Fascinating, interesting, or clever in an amusing and unique way.
colloquialdescriptions
How it's used
Conveys a sense of playful, quirky, or unconventional charm that stands out from the ordinary. It is often used to compliment someone's creative style, a clever gadget, or an unexpected idea that feels fresh and fun. The term carries a lighthearted, positive energy that makes it perfect for casual social settings.

Common mistake
Avoid using this to describe something that is merely funny or humorous, as the focus is more on the unique or stylish quality of the object or person rather than the act of making people laugh.
